Comptoir de Location (CDL) is a French equipment-rental specialist for construction, public works, handling, and industry.

What To Do If You Were Affected

If you believe your account may have been involved in a Comptoir de Location data breach, change any reused passwords, enable multi-factor authentication (MFA), monitor your account for suspicious activity, and be cautious of phishing emails or fake breach notifications.
